hyatt%netscape.com
|
cd355a2efd
|
Fixing more mouse/keyboard issues. I'm having to eat the mouse move windows
sends me when a window gets the focus. What a righteous hack.
|
1999-07-26 06:29:48 +00:00 |
|
hyatt%netscape.com
|
932172fb0b
|
Fixing more keyboard navigation glitches in XP menus.
|
1999-07-26 04:38:28 +00:00 |
|
hyatt%netscape.com
|
e7047395d3
|
Focus issues are getting better.
|
1999-07-26 02:26:26 +00:00 |
|
hyatt%netscape.com
|
9df6522e54
|
Fixing an event handling glitch when mousing into a disabled item from an
enabled item on an XP menu.
|
1999-07-26 01:58:51 +00:00 |
|
hyatt%netscape.com
|
7206f84fb6
|
Adding support for disabled items to XP menus.
|
1999-07-26 01:35:39 +00:00 |
|
hyatt%netscape.com
|
1972b6d379
|
Using "accesskey" instead of "shortcut".
|
1999-07-26 01:19:49 +00:00 |
|
evaughan%netscape.com
|
f97d9c4df1
|
1) added .gif for horizontal scrollbar
2) added cropping to titledbuttons
3) fixed bugs in navigator.xul and navigator.css
|
1999-07-25 01:15:14 +00:00 |
|
hyatt%netscape.com
|
00b9c6f64c
|
Cascading menus now work!
|
1999-07-25 01:14:43 +00:00 |
|
hyatt%netscape.com
|
721f25aa88
|
Cleaning up keyboard navigation to work properly with cascading submenus.
|
1999-07-25 00:16:11 +00:00 |
|
hyatt%netscape.com
|
3b8e400ca1
|
Tweaks.
|
1999-07-24 22:51:50 +00:00 |
|
hyatt%netscape.com
|
dc682a1780
|
Handling Enter key press in submenus.
|
1999-07-24 22:02:23 +00:00 |
|
hyatt%netscape.com
|
ca1af77117
|
Menus know about the ENTER key to execute, and know how to dismiss themselves
on mouse clicks.
|
1999-07-24 01:59:32 +00:00 |
|
evaughan%netscape.com
|
ded8baab17
|
Fixed some box problems.
|
1999-07-23 23:30:17 +00:00 |
|
hyatt%netscape.com
|
8539304992
|
Removing commented out code. Harmless.
|
1999-07-23 09:36:53 +00:00 |
|
hyatt%netscape.com
|
58fee918ef
|
Making sure the first menu item gets selected as you keyboard navigate into new
menus.
|
1999-07-23 09:34:14 +00:00 |
|
hyatt%netscape.com
|
c572a0aec2
|
Menu improvements.
|
1999-07-23 08:36:39 +00:00 |
|
hyatt%netscape.com
|
a32734dbb9
|
Refining the ESC behavior and doing deeper shortcut work (on cascading menus).
|
1999-07-23 07:56:27 +00:00 |
|
hyatt%netscape.com
|
b636708367
|
Teaching the menus about the ESC key (which will close up each level of menu
until you hit the menu bar).
|
1999-07-23 07:49:43 +00:00 |
|
hyatt%netscape.com
|
7a62bb78f1
|
The menu bar now supports shortcuts (e.g., ALT+f). Also repaired a minor problem
with keyboard navigation and mouse movement interoperability on the menus.
|
1999-07-23 07:39:16 +00:00 |
|
hyatt%netscape.com
|
ab9f23cbd0
|
Ok, this is more like it. I did want GEtCharCode after all.
|
1999-07-23 06:01:03 +00:00 |
|
hyatt%netscape.com
|
a2d3c67660
|
Wanted GetKeyCode, and not GetCharCode. Oops.
|
1999-07-23 05:52:51 +00:00 |
|
hyatt%netscape.com
|
82e91035de
|
Working on shortcut navigation in XP menus (e.g., ALT+f, etc. etc.).
|
1999-07-23 05:47:43 +00:00 |
|
hyatt%netscape.com
|
9011b3f9fc
|
PRUint32... not PRInt32 ... oops.
|
1999-07-23 05:17:08 +00:00 |
|
hyatt%netscape.com
|
807fd2cba6
|
Adding the capability to distinguish menus from menu items.
|
1999-07-23 05:10:57 +00:00 |
|
hyatt%netscape.com
|
c1398e2384
|
Adding an xpmenuitem atom.
|
1999-07-23 05:09:17 +00:00 |
|
hyatt%netscape.com
|
b28b7c444c
|
Making XP menus work again after Eric's box checkin. They're fast and
smooth now! YEAH!
|
1999-07-23 01:02:09 +00:00 |
|
scc%netscape.com
|
b1c73fa7c7
|
Fixed boxes to only invalidate and redraw what has changed.
Made min and max sizes work
Made linux not suck!
|
1999-07-23 00:11:21 +00:00 |
|
hyatt%netscape.com
|
931c28f24a
|
More fun with menus.
|
1999-07-22 09:49:35 +00:00 |
|
hyatt%netscape.com
|
2b5206a56e
|
Removing my printf.
|
1999-07-22 09:04:10 +00:00 |
|
hyatt%netscape.com
|
298c5a685d
|
XP menu changes. Full keyboard navigation now works. Next up: cascading.
|
1999-07-22 09:01:55 +00:00 |
|
troy%netscape.com
|
7a5e4dbdb5
|
Renamed some nsFrameList member functions
|
1999-07-22 04:00:57 +00:00 |
|
troy%netscape.com
|
c551fe3166
|
Renamed DeleteFrame() to Destroy()
|
1999-07-22 02:24:52 +00:00 |
|
hyatt%netscape.com
|
1d19002a5c
|
Enhancing the tracking so that I can get keyboard navigation to work in
the presence of cascading.
|
1999-07-22 01:59:09 +00:00 |
|
hyatt%netscape.com
|
c0e3b7e818
|
Tracking my reflows. Boxes are generating way way way too many reflows.
|
1999-07-21 09:45:21 +00:00 |
|
hyatt%netscape.com
|
f3160f1eb3
|
Removing some printfs.
|
1999-07-21 09:20:13 +00:00 |
|
hyatt%netscape.com
|
4fd2eb41cc
|
Adding the capability to capture the mouse events.
|
1999-07-21 08:51:41 +00:00 |
|
hyatt%netscape.com
|
8dbfaab703
|
Forgot to remove some obsolete bubbling registration on menus.
|
1999-07-21 07:45:46 +00:00 |
|
hyatt%netscape.com
|
e8be21ec36
|
Adding the new nsIMenuParent interface.
|
1999-07-21 07:43:19 +00:00 |
|
hyatt%netscape.com
|
dda6f80134
|
Adding the open atom.
|
1999-07-21 07:42:31 +00:00 |
|
hyatt%netscape.com
|
672f3b4f62
|
Improvements to XP menus.
|
1999-07-21 07:42:16 +00:00 |
|
hyatt%netscape.com
|
6ae6fc4be9
|
Making menus boxes.
|
1999-07-21 02:56:23 +00:00 |
|
pinkerton%netscape.com
|
0afab0b433
|
add the "immediate" flag to the UpdateView() call in ForceDrawFrame() so that drop feedback always draws on macOS.
|
1999-07-21 00:59:17 +00:00 |
|
hyatt%netscape.com
|
810ebf5fa4
|
Fixing the scrollbar problem in trees (where it gets created and destroyed over
and over and over and over and over and...)
|
1999-07-20 23:25:58 +00:00 |
|
hyatt%netscape.com
|
8e62e4618a
|
I can now show a menu (and it looks halfway decent).
|
1999-07-20 10:35:24 +00:00 |
|
ramiro%netscape.com
|
87a8905643
|
Fix reflow state member names. Fixes broken build.
|
1999-07-20 10:13:43 +00:00 |
|
hyatt%netscape.com
|
1d4bd582b7
|
Getting closer...
|
1999-07-20 09:50:48 +00:00 |
|
hyatt%netscape.com
|
adff7832c3
|
I have a menu coming up, but boy does it look bad.
|
1999-07-20 09:35:35 +00:00 |
|
hyatt%netscape.com
|
155f10f03d
|
Ok, I have the appropriate maximum Z-index borderless view being created
for menus. Now I just have to figure out how to show it.
|
1999-07-20 08:37:03 +00:00 |
|
hyatt%netscape.com
|
5233e40e03
|
Still screwing around with menus.
|
1999-07-20 08:19:47 +00:00 |
|
hyatt%netscape.com
|
3671ea10d4
|
More tweaks.
|
1999-07-20 07:34:50 +00:00 |
|